Peer Command Example

In this example, the
EtherNet/IP
In-cabinet system consists of three devices.
  • Start/stop push button
  • Pilot light controlled by peer
  • Motor starter controlled by peer 3-wire
In this example, the following actions occur:
  • The motor starter reads the push button status and uses data to energize and de-energize the contactor.
  • The pilot light reads the motor starter status and uses data to illuminate the pilot light.
Requests continue to occur at the Data Request Rate (DRR).
